Property Details for 50 George St, Eureka

50 George St, Eureka is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 4 parking spaces and was built in 1925. The property has a land size of 692m2 and floor size of 133m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2021.

About Eureka 3350

The size of Eureka is approximately 0.4 square kilometres. It has 1 park. The population of Eureka in 2011 was 628 people. By 2016 the population was 628 showing a stable population in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Eureka is 20-29 years. Households in Eureka are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Eureka work in a community and personal service occupation. In 2011, 59.2% of the homes in Eureka were owner-occupied compared with 54.3% in 2016.

Eureka has 343 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Eureka have seen a 29.20%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 25.34%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Eureka is $442,568 while the median value for Units is $359,981.
  • Houses have a median rent of $380.
There are currently no properties listed for sale, and 1 property listed for rent in Eureka on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 11 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Eureka.
